Federal Bank Stock Sustains Breakout As Technical Indicators Turn Positive

Federal Bank Ltd has formed an ascending triangle pattern on the weekly chart, a technical setup that is generally considered bullish.

The stock broke above the key resistance level of ₹302 on June 5 and has since managed to hold above that level, turning the previous resistance into a support zone.

By June 9, the stock ended the week at ₹315.10, indicating sustained buying interest.

Ascending Triangle Signals Strength

An ascending triangle is characterised by:

  • A flat resistance line
  • Successively higher lows
  • Rising buying interest

In such patterns, traders typically watch for the next resistance level or estimate a potential move based on the height of the triangle measured from the breakout point.

The breakout is usually considered more reliable when accompanied by strong volumes and positive momentum.

Technical Indicators Support Uptrend

Several indicators on the weekly chart are pointing to bullish momentum.

RSI

The Relative Strength Index (RSI) strengthened during the week.

  • Previous week RSI: 64.15
  • June 9 RSI: 67.58

The rise suggests increasing buying pressure.

Price Volume Trend

The Price Volume Indicator also supports the uptrend.

  • Buying volumes increased
  • Price action remained positive

MACD

Momentum indicators turned positive on the weekly chart.

  • The MACD line crossed above the signal line
  • The histogram turned green

This combination is generally viewed as a sign of strengthening momentum.

Moving Averages

Short-term averages remained in a bullish alignment.

  • The 5-day EMA stayed above the 9-day EMA

This setup indicates that the prevailing trend remains positive.

₹302 Becomes Key Support

The breakout level near ₹302 has emerged as an important support area.

As long as the stock sustains above that level with healthy volumes, the near-term outlook remains positive.

About Federal Bank

Federal Bank Ltd is a private-sector lender headquartered in Aluva, Kerala.

The bank offers a range of products and services, including:

  • Savings and current accounts
  • Fixed deposits
  • Personal, gold and housing loans
  • Credit and debit cards
  • Wealth management services

Federal Bank operates 757 branches across 17 states and Union Territories.
